Product Overview

The SMB10J9.0A-E3/5B belongs to the category of TVS (Transient Voltage Suppressor) diodes and is commonly used for surge protection in electronic circuits. These diodes are characterized by their high surge capability, low clamping voltage, and fast response time. The SMB10J9.0A-E3/5B is typically packaged in a compact SMB package and is available in quantities suitable for various applications.

Specifications

  • Part Number: SMB10J9.0A-E3/5B
  • Category: TVS Diode
  • Voltage - Reverse Standoff (Typ): 9V
  • Voltage - Breakdown: 10V
  • Clamping Voltage: 15.6V
  • Peak Pulse Current: 30.7A
  • Package / Case: SMB
  • Packaging: Tape & Reel (TR)
  • Quantity: 3000 per reel

Working Principles

The SMB10J9.0A-E3/5B operates based on the principle of avalanche breakdown. When a transient voltage spike occurs, the TVS diode rapidly conducts current, diverting the excess energy away from sensitive components, thus protecting them from damage.
